What will be the mass of 100 atoms of hydrogen?

Solution

To calculate the mass of 100 atoms of hydrogen, we need to know the atomic mass of hydrogen. The atomic mass of hydrogen is approximately 1 atomic mass unit (amu).

  1. Calculate the mass of 100 atoms of hydrogen:

    The atomic mass of hydrogen is 1 amu. Therefore, the mass of 100 atoms of hydrogen would be 100 * 1 amu = 100 amu.

  2. Convert atomic mass units to grams:

    1 amu is approximately equal to 1.66 x 10^-24 grams. Therefore, 100 amu would be 100 * 1.66 x 10^-24 grams = 1.66 x 10^-22 grams.

So, the mass of 100 atoms of hydrogen is approximately 1.66 x 10^-22 grams.
